My students are middle schoolers.
They are boys and girls, grades 6, 7, and 8. Out school is located on a military base in Maryland. Many of my students have military families, who have parents on deployment. Students often move in and out mid-year, and more than half of our students receive free or reduced lunches due to low income households.
Our school is a large school, with over 1,000 middle schoolers. A little over 1/3 of our student population are on my roster and attend my art classes. Our school is also part of the International Baccalaureate program and is designated as an MYP school. This allows and encourages students to make multi-disciplinary connections and emphasizes project based learning.
My Project
Printmaking is a unique art form that many students do not get to experience. My students will use these printmaking supplies to create a variety of printing projects. My students will plan their own unique design, learn how to use tools safely by carving their linoleum, and then will be able to print their design multiple times. During this process, students will also be learning math concepts such as symmetry, types of rotations, and points of reflection, making cross-curricular connections through project based learning.
Students will get to experience a unique form of art they may otherwise not be able to experience.
Students will learn how to use new tools, which will allow them to think about creating art in a new way. Students will also be able to make connections between their math and art class, expanding on the information learned in both classes.
